Executive Summary
- The most recent release (April 23, 2026) details the implementation of a multi-agent AI solution for SOK Finance in Finland, moving from pilot to production on AWS Bedrock.
- This operational update confirms CGI's ability to deploy Agentic AI into live financial workflows, automating routine tasks like invoice requests and due date changes.
- Historical context shows a consistent pattern of AI partnerships (OpenAI, Google Cloud, AWS) and client implementations throughout Q1 2026 (e.g., Caisse Alliance 10-year deal, EPA contract).
- The news aligns with the company's stated strategy to transition from "pilot stage" to "everyday operations," as highlighted by CGI leadership in previous announcements.
- No specific financial value or revenue impact was disclosed for this specific SOK Finance implementation, categorizing it as an operational milestone rather than a transactional win.
Material Impact
- The news is Routine - Positive because it confirms execution of previously announced strategic directions (AI integration) without introducing new material financial data or unexpected market-moving events.
- While positive for credibility and client retention, the lack of disclosed contract value limits immediate upside potential compared to larger wins like the HMRC ($250M) or EPA ($64M) contracts seen earlier in 2026.
- The stock price has declined significantly (~30%) from its June 2025 high despite revenue growth, suggesting the market is currently pricing in debt concerns and integration risks rather than AI execution wins alone.
- This news does not alter the fundamental risk profile regarding the company's leverage or acquisition integration costs established in Q1 FY2026 earnings.

Company Overview
- Company: CGI Inc. (TSX: GIB.A / NYSE: GIB) is one of the world's largest independent technology and professional services firms.
- Flagship Project/Strategy: The core strategic focus has shifted heavily toward "Agentic AI" and managed services, leveraging partnerships with AWS, OpenAI, and Google Cloud to automate client workflows.
- Operations: Operates globally with ~94,000 consultants; serves government, financial services, healthcare, and industrial sectors.
- Recent Milestones: Completed acquisition of Comarch Polska SA (Jan 2026) and Stratfield Consulting (Feb 2026), expanding footprint in Poland and Atlanta respectively.
